STARTING THE GAME: Five
players will constitute a team. A minimum of five (5) are needed to start
/continue a game.
Each team will deliver
the ball to their designated backboard to make a basket and score 2
points. The team will the most points at the end of the game is the
winner.
JUMP BALLS: Jump
balls will be taken at half court between any two opponents: -at the
beginning of the game.
VIOLATIONS:
traveling with the
ball.
double dribble.
stepping on, or over
the restraining line on a free throw until the ball leaves the hands of
the free throw shooter.
PENALTY FOR VIOLATIONS
A-C: Opponents take ball out of bounds close to where the violation
occurred.
Fouls committed during
the act of shooting will be administered as follows:
a) One (1) free throw
after a successful field goal attempt. b) Two (2) free throws after an
unsuccessful field goal attempt.
A ball striking the side
or the underside of the backboard shall be in play. A ball that strikes the
basket supports or a ball that crosses over the backboard shall be out of
bounds.
